Understanding the Role of Risk Management in Finance

Risk management in finance involves the identification, assessment, and mitigation of potential risks that can impact an organization’s financial objectives. It is a proactive approach that allows businesses to anticipate and manage potential threats, vulnerabilities, and uncertainties. By effectively managing risks, organizations can protect their financial resources, optimize decision-making processes, and seize opportunities for growth.

Financial risks can arise from various sources, including market fluctuations, economic conditions, regulatory changes, or internal factors such as operational inefficiencies. Through proper risk management practices, financial professionals can identify these risks and develop strategies to mitigate their impact.

Key Components of Risk Management Training

To effectively navigate uncertainties and mitigate potential risks, risk management training equips financial professionals with essential skills and knowledge. Risk management training encompasses several key components that are crucial for effective risk management in the financial industry. These components include risk assessment and analysis, risk identification techniques, and risk monitoring and reporting.

Risk Assessment and Analysis

Risk assessment and analysis are fundamental aspects of risk management training. This component focuses on evaluating and quantifying potential risks that an organization may face. Through risk assessment, financial professionals learn to identify and prioritize risks based on their likelihood and potential impact. This process involves conducting thorough analysis, using techniques such as scenario analysis and probability assessments, to understand the potential consequences of different risk scenarios.

By conducting a comprehensive risk assessment and analysis, financial professionals can gain valuable insights into the potential risks their organization may encounter. This allows them to develop appropriate risk management strategies and make informed decisions to safeguard the organization’s financial stability.

Risk Identification Techniques

Another crucial component of risk management training is learning various risk identification techniques. Financial professionals are trained to proactively identify potential risks that may arise in their specific industry or organization. This involves conducting risk-focused brainstorming sessions, using historical data and industry knowledge to identify potential risks.

By employing techniques such as SWOT analysis (Strengths, Weaknesses, Opportunities, and Threats) and root cause analysis, financial professionals can identify both internal and external risks that can impact the organization’s financial objectives. This enables them to develop effective risk management strategies tailored to the specific risks they have identified.

Risk Monitoring and Reporting

The final key component of risk management training is risk monitoring and reporting. Financial professionals are taught the importance of continuous monitoring and evaluating the effectiveness of risk management strategies. This involves establishing key risk indicators (KRIs) and implementing robust monitoring systems to track changes in risk levels.

Regular risk reporting is essential for keeping stakeholders informed about the status of risks and the effectiveness of risk mitigation measures. Financial professionals learn to prepare comprehensive risk reports that provide clear and concise information about the identified risks, their potential impact, and the actions taken to mitigate them. These reports ensure transparency and enable informed decision-making at all levels of the organization.

Professional Certifications

Professional certifications in risk management are widely recognized credentials that demonstrate your expertise and proficiency in the field. These certifications are typically awarded by professional organizations or associations and require candidates to pass rigorous exams. Some of the well-known certifications in risk management include the Certified Risk Manager (CRM), the Financial Risk Manager (FRM), and the Professional Risk Manager (PRM) certifications. These certifications not only validate your knowledge and skills but also enhance your professional credibility and open doors to new career opportunities.
